here is a tip that an upholster gave a friend of mine. He said to use Baby Oil to soften the seats up.
So I recently acquired a leather interior for my Monte Carlo and I have an additional back seat and front bucket.
So I tried it.
I never thought it would work and to my surprise it came out great. Kind of restored this one area on the top of the back seat.
He says to treat them once a month.
I just wiped it one with a micro fiber rag.
